We have three guests and we will cover college football and college basketball through their eyes and expertise.

Tony Barnhart, from ESPN’s SEC Network and the Atlanta Journal Constitution, starts us off and we will dig deep into the College Football Playoff, Tuesday’s rankings, the final rankings on Sunday, this weekend’s big games, TCU, and Florida State.

Kevin McNamara of the Providence Journal will be on to talk hoops. The Friars are surprising people and certainly worth talking about. Kevin was there when Kentucky defeated the Friars. He has seen Kansas play in the Orlando Classic. He has seen Notre Dame, Florida State, URI, UConn and Bryant, and the season is still young.

And A.P. Steadham from ‘Bama Magazine will give us a first-hand recap of the Alabama-Auburn game, look forward to the SEC championship game between Alabama and Missouri and talk about the chances of the Crimson Tide winning the national championshp.

We will also talk a little UConn hoops at the end of the show.
